Handset metal type

Refined Text
Imprints

Handset metal type uses individual metal letters set by hand to create your cover imprint, giving a classic bookbinding feel that suits names, dates, and simple titles.

Fonts & character

You can choose from Bodoni, Helvetica, Kabel, Cochin, Park Avenue, and Stymie. Because the imprint is created with physical type rather than a digital plate, small variations in spacing and impression add a quiet, artisanal character.

Best use

Handset type is ideal for clean, text-led covers—especially timeless wedding, portrait, or studio sample albums. Keep wording short so each line stays balanced, and use the font preview tool to see how it will sit before you order.

Font Calligraphy

Fine art
Script

House Calligraphy is our in-house script font, set for you by our team. It gives the cover a soft, handwritten feel without needing custom calligraphy artwork.

Look & Fit

Letterforms are flowing and elegant, with gentle contrast in the strokes so names and dates stay refined yet easy to read. It works especially well on linen and leather for wedding and fine art portrait albums.

bEST FOR

Choose House Calligraphy for couples’ names, a short phrase, or a single line of text when you want a romantic, fine art impression. Keep wording concise so the script has room to breathe and the imprint stays clear and balanced on the cover.

Curated designs are best when you want a ready-made layout with custom text. Handset Metal Type suits classic, text-only covers. House Calligraphy works well for soft, romantic scripts, and Custom Design is ideal when you want to use a logo, crest, or bespoke artwork.

You don’t need artwork for Curated Collection, Handset Metal Type, or House Calligraphy—text and choices on the order form are enough. For Custom Design (and any client-supplied calligraphy or logo), you’ll need to upload artwork files with your order.

We recommend vector files wherever possible (such as AI, EPS, or high-resolution PDF) with text converted to outlines. Single-colour artwork with clean lines reproduces best as an imprint.

All options work best with shorter wording, and handset metal type in particular has limits on character count, accents, and special symbols. If your text is long or uses uncommon characters, keep it concise and add a note in “SPECIAL INSTRUCTIONS” so we can confirm what’s possible.

In some cases, yes—for example, a studio logo plus a title or names, where the album line supports it. Use the options shown on the order form and describe your ideal layout in “SPECIAL INSTRUCTIONS” so our team can review placement.

There may be subtle differences between on-screen previews and the final imprint, especially with Handset Metal Type and on textured materials like linen. We aim to keep spacing, alignment, and scale as close as possible while working within the physical process.

Most cover imprints fall within our standard album turnaround. However, new custom artwork or logo dies may require extra setup; if your order is time-sensitive, please mention your timing in “SPECIAL INSTRUCTIONS” so we can advise.

If a logo die or custom plate is created for your artwork, it’s typically kept on file for use on eligible products (such as albums, boxes, and cards). You can reference it by name on future orders so the same imprint is used again.
